Yankees keep Red Sox Sliding
The New York Yankees kept their biggest rivals, the Boston Red Sox sliding downward in the American League wild card race with a 9-1 victory on Saturday.
The Red Sox are 4-15 since they held a nine-game lead over the Tampa Bay Rays in the AL wild-card race on Sept. 4 and now that have only a two game lead with five games left to go.
The Yankees would like nothing more then to beat the Red Sox again on Sunday and help to possibly knock them out of the playoffs altogether.
